Position Description: We are looking for an Entry Level Planner to join our Community Design Team to improve infrastructure in our Tampa office. The candidate must have a bachelor's degree Planning or a related field and have zero to five years of related experience. Basic background in master planning, urban design, zoning ordinances updates, environmental and sustainability planning, economic planning, neighborhood planning, community planning, downtown planning and smart growth land use issues. GIS experience is preferred. The candidate must also be self-motivated, work well with others, and have excellent writing, organizational, and communication skills. Typical responsibilities include: Assist in zoning ordinance and comprehensive or master plan revisions Assist clients in as-needed planning and zoning administration Complete or review building permits, variances, rezoning, land use amendment, site plans and other planning or zoning applications Research and manipulate data using GIS research for comprehensive planning, land development codes, and other planning items Gather and analyze community profile data (census, national resources, existing land use, etc.) Write reports and letters (Master Plans, CDBG, Site Plan Review, etc.) Assist with parks and recreation plans Conduct project specific research through interviews, literature review, etc. Assist with writing proposals and creating presentations Participate in various meetings, including evening meetings (staff, client, community, etc.) Maintain excellent client relations Maintain a safe working environment Education: Bachelor’s Degree in Planning or related field Skills/Experience: 0 – 5 years of experience GIS experience preferred
